THE Lusaka Magistrates’ Court has convicted and sentenced a 35-year-old man to six months imprisonment with hard labour for stealing Jacobs coffee valued at K279.99 from Shoprite, along Cairo Road. Mark Vlahakis of Lusaka’s Makeni area pleaded guilty to stealing Jacobs coffee before Lusaka Magistrate Mwandu Sakala. Facts in this matter are that on March 13, Town Centre Police Post received a report of theft from Shoprite Supermarket on Cairo Road. The accused was apprehended after being found with coffee without paying for it and was taken to the police post.
